Improve PR labels (#1861)
* chore: improve PR labels * chore: update action label
This commit is contained in:
parent
101643398a
commit
4a9c99c0a2
2 changed files with 37 additions and 1 deletions
35
.github/labeler.yml
vendored
35
.github/labeler.yml
vendored
|
@ -3,7 +3,7 @@
|
|||
example:
|
||||
- examples/**/*
|
||||
|
||||
action:
|
||||
'🚨 action':
|
||||
- .github/workflows/**
|
||||
|
||||
docs:
|
||||
|
@ -12,6 +12,9 @@ docs:
|
|||
www:
|
||||
- www/**
|
||||
|
||||
test:
|
||||
- packages/**/*.test.js
|
||||
|
||||
i18n:
|
||||
- any:
|
||||
- 'docs/src/pages/*/**'
|
||||
|
@ -19,3 +22,33 @@ i18n:
|
|||
- '!docs/src/pages/guides/**'
|
||||
- '!docs/src/pages/migration/**'
|
||||
- '!docs/src/pages/reference/**'
|
||||
|
||||
core:
|
||||
- packages/astro/**
|
||||
|
||||
create-astro:
|
||||
- packages/create-astro/**
|
||||
|
||||
markdown:
|
||||
- packages/markdown/**
|
||||
|
||||
renderer:
|
||||
- packages/renderers/**
|
||||
|
||||
framework-lit:
|
||||
- packages/renderers/renderer-lit/**
|
||||
|
||||
framework-preact:
|
||||
- packages/renderers/renderer-preact/**
|
||||
|
||||
framework-react:
|
||||
- packages/renderers/renderer-react/**
|
||||
|
||||
framework-solid:
|
||||
- packages/renderers/renderer-solid/**
|
||||
|
||||
framework-svelte:
|
||||
- packages/renderers/renderer-svelte/**
|
||||
|
||||
framework-vue:
|
||||
- packages/renderers/renderer-vue/**
|
||||
|
|
3
.github/workflows/label.yml
vendored
3
.github/workflows/label.yml
vendored
|
@ -1,3 +1,5 @@
|
|||
# Automatically labels PRs based on the configuration file
|
||||
# you are probably looking for 👉 `.github/labeler.yml`
|
||||
name: Label PRs
|
||||
|
||||
on:
|
||||
|
@ -10,3 +12,4 @@ jobs:
|
|||
- uses: actions/labeler@v3
|
||||
with:
|
||||
repo-token: "${{ secrets.GITHUB_TOKEN }}"
|
||||
sync-labels: true
|
||||
|
|
Loading…
Reference in a new issue